Overview

The Last Custodians: From Anthrax to Zika paints a terrifying picture of what could happen if politicians and scientists – along with the elite or ‘Illuminati’ – colluded on a grand scale to rid the world of undesirables and to garner the earth’s wealth for themselves, while creating an underclass of workers to ensure that they continue to live in luxury. To effect this massive undertaking would require cooperation between the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) in Atlanta, Georgia and other governmental and private agencies, fueled and funded by the secretive Illuminati. In this novel, just such an apocalyptic ‘final solution’ is chronicled as the antagonists plot to create the perfect storm, composed of deadly viruses and bacteria, that will infect and decimate humanity as we know it. Set in three continents and across a number of years, our band of heroes are forced to confront greed, violence, injury and death – along with personal challenges, intrigue and natural human emotions – while literally trying to save the world. The Last Custodians is a fictional thriller that closely mirrors the potential impending extinction of mankind. But, true to its conspiracy roots, this novel points the finger squarely at the world’s rich, racist and greedy elite who would prioritize their own survival in a world of limited resources.

Author Information

Dr Robin J Willcourt was born and educated in Australia, and obtained his medical degree at the University of Adelaide. He then embarked on a successful specialist career in obstetrics and gynecology, based initially in Australia and then in the USA. Dr Willcourt has been involved in a number of research projects, and has authored and co-authored many published works. He has been at the forefront of innovation in medicine from early in his career in both practice and use of technology. Now a leading anti-aging expert, Dr Willcourt challenges the way we think about what we eat, how we live, and the path to destruc- tion our modern lives, lifestyles, multinational corporations and governments are leading us towards - and most of it outside our current awareness. He has been a vocal critic of government, industry and medical body policies where lack of transparency and questionable recommendations are often based on biased or flawed science, yet are forced onto the public with an authoritarian hand that is also used to squash reasonable discourse and dissent. Robin is also the author of Chasing Antelopes, a wake-up call to a public that is being manipulated by governments and pharmaceutical and food industry giants into a state of blunted unquestion- ing about so many vital health and environmental issues. In this book Robin not only raises some serious questions about our health and environment but also gives fact supported answers including detailed references, rather than simply offering his opinions.
